The Fifth Seal #42


4 years ago

Police in China violently invade a house church, injuring several people and detaining half a dozen for hours, More martyred saints in Nigeria due to Fulani Militant attacks. Prayer points for World Watch List #42 - Oman

Support The Fifth Seal by donating to their Tip Jar: